
Introduction to Antimicrobial Peptides
In the quest for more effective antimicrobial therapies, particularly in a world increasingly plagued by antibiotic-resistant bacteria, peptides have emerged as a promising solution. Antimicrobial peptides (AMPs) are small molecules that are part of the innate immune response in almost all living organisms. They offer a unique mode of action compared to traditional antibiotics, making them potential cornerstone treatments for infections that are resistant to current drug therapies.
The Mechanism of Action
AMPs are known for their ability to disrupt bacterial cell membranes, a mechanism that is significantly different from that of conventional antibiotics, which typically target specific proteins or enzymes within bacteria. This general mechanism of action reduces the likelihood of bacteria developing resistance against peptides. Furthermore, some peptides have immunomodulatory properties, enhancing their therapeutic potential by not only killing pathogens but also by boosting the host's immune response.

Challenges and Considerations
Despite their potential, the development and use of antimicrobial peptides face several challenges. One major concern is toxicity. Because peptides can disrupt cell membranes, there is a potential for them to also affect human cells if not properly designed or delivered. Additionally, the cost of manufacturing peptides in large quantities has been historically high, although advances in biotechnology might reduce these costs over time.
Current Research and Future Directions
Research into AMPs is burgeoning, with studies focusing on optimizing their stability, reducing toxicity, and enhancing their antimicrobial activity. For example, researchers are exploring modifications to peptide structures that increase their selectivity for bacterial cells over human cells. Another promising research avenue is the combination of AMPs with existing antibiotics to enhance their effectiveness and possibly restore the activity of antibiotics that bacteria have become resistant to.
